Barnett, Warren
Warren Barnett is Founder and President of Barnett & Company. He graduated from The McCallie School in Chattanooga, Tennessee. He received his B.S. in accounting from the University of Tennessee at Knoxville and his MBA in finance from the Owen Graduate School of Management at Vanderbilt University. Mr. Barnett was associated with the investment banking firm of Kidder, Peabody & Company and the investment counseling firm of Davidge & Company in Washington before returning to Chattanooga to accept a position in the trust department of a local bank. Perceiving the local need for the type of firms with which he was associated in Washington, he established Barnett & Company in 1983. Mr. Barnett received the Chartered Financial Analyst professional designation from the Institute of Chartered Financial Analysts, Charlottesville, Virginia, in 1986. Profile
